Hey all — welcome to the newer folks on the Bramleaf team. Quick heads-up before Thursday's release: we found steady humidity-sensor drift in the greenhouse controller firmware, about 2% per week, traced to a calibration constant that wasn't surviving the sleep cycle. The fix re-seeds calibration on wake and adds a drift watchdog. Verified over ten days on the Oakhollow test rack; readings held flat. Please don't hotfix around it locally. The candidate firmware build is listed below.

pipeline stamp: htk4_66df

Heads up: if the Lintrock baseline file in the Quarrow repo drifts from main, CI fails with a "stale baseline" error even when the code is fine. Quick fix is to regenerate the baseline on a clean checkout and re-push. If a customer build is blocked, confirm the failing run matches the token below before escalating.

build token for yadug-yagag: htk21_c863c33eb8b82c0c9c152

# Service Accounts: String Extraction

The `extract-i18n` script pulls translatable strings from all Bramblewick repos and pushes them to the Glossa service. It runs under the `i18n-extractor` service account. Do not run it under your personal account; Glossa rate-limits individual users aggressively. The account has write access to the staging catalog only. Set the token in your shell before invoking the script. The current staging token is below.

API key for kahap-kafog: zpat15_6qzxZ7YR8aDwjmp

**Ticket: Renderbarn workers drop 4K jobs at segment 3**

Priority: high. Transcode jobs above 2160p fail silently once the third segment is dispatched; lower resolutions complete fine.

Repro steps:
1. Submit a 4K source via the intake CLI.
2. Watch the segment queue until segment 3 dispatches.
3. Confirm the worker exits without logging.

Query the job API using the bearer token below.

login token, yajeg-fawif: eyJhbGciOiJIUzI1NiIsInR5cCI6IkpXVCJ9.eyJzdWIiOiIEdPQYnZXaZIn0.HSRTnYZBx0Qc

Hey — welcome to the TileSquirrel on-call rotation! Quick heads-up before your first shift: the prefetcher occasionally over-fetches coastal tiles after a cache flush, and Marliss usually just bumps the throttle config. Nothing scary. Since you're also coordinating releases this cycle, keep an eye on the Thursday deploy window. The full playbook with escalation steps is right here.

wiki page, bagef-yajof: https://sentry.sivrelcloud.corp/board